    The Ratchet and Clank Trilogy proved to be a massive success, but like many franchises, Insomniac struggled with 'The Fourth Game Problem' where it's difficult to decide where to take a series next after it, seemingly has done it all. The end result being Ratchet Deadlocked, released on the Playstation 2 in 2005. Let's see how it turned out!

      @@skibot9974 The PS2 was notoriously hard to program for, so I guess it has to do with specific hardware functions that would have to be reprogrammed in when porting the games to other consoles (like many effects in Devil May Cry 3).
      The other problems may be due to not accounting for the aspect ratio change from 4:3 to 16:9, poorly thought-out texture changes, effects tied to resolution that didn’t translate well to higher ones and plain old rushed jobs.

      Well, if it's the OG elgato, I am pretty sure it can't do 1080 60, if you want to record 60fps on that thing it has to be 720p. The quality of the footage is because I had indeed played on a PS2 with component video going into something called an Open Source Scan Converter, which allows for a good upscale, however this device is not natively compatible with the Elgato, I needed to use my XRGB Mini Framemeister (not sure if they still make those) as a passthrough. So it would be PS2 component, going to the OSSC, going to the XRGB through HDMI, and the XRGB to the Elgato via HDMI. But I use Elgato stuff anymore, so I don't have that issue currently.
